Asset management keeps track of an asset right from the time it is acquired to the time it is disposed of. It manages the asset throughout its lifecycle. CMDB, on the other hand, isnt particularly a process. It is a system that stores all the information related to the object/asset/CI in one place.
The Difference in a Nutshell An individual asset must have an owner and a location and thats about it. Most CIs, on the other hand, need a whole range of relationships in order to be useful, including to other CIs, users, and groups.
ServiceNow Asset Management automates your IT asset lifecycle. It tracks the financial, contractual and inventory details of hardware and devices as well as non-IT assets throughout their lifecycle. Asset requests are handled using workflows to obtain approvals, issue chargebacks, and provision services.
An asset register records important information such as the identification, location, assignee, and condition of the asset. Furthermore, it also records financial data, such as the cost of purchase, date of purchase, current valuation, depreciation details, and more.
It includes details on assets such as location, condition, and owner. The purpose of an asset register is to enable businesses to know the status, procurement date, location, price, depreciation, and the current value of each asset.

Asset tagging is the process of affixing tags or labels to assets to identify each one individually and track data from real-time location to maintenance history.Asset data can include: Real-time location. Users. Purchase history. Maintenance schedules. Depreciation value.
There are two ways to represent an IT resource: as an asset and as a configuration item (CI). An asset and CI are used for different purposes. When the asset and CI are linked, they provide a unified representation of the IT resource and can be managed together. This linking can be automated.
